For the robust growth of the economy of our country, Kerala Legal Metrology Department, in association with Kerala State Industrial Development Corporation (KSIDC), has implemented several reforms in line with the policy of the Central Government to make Kerala more industry-friendly and business-friendly. Major reforms in this sector include:

1. Centralized Inspection System


It’s a system-controlled compliance inspection scheduling and monitoring system meant to detect and rectify various offences relating to the Legal Metrology Act 2009 and the Rules made thereunder. This system helps to reduce the prosecution burden on the business community and helps them comply with the provisions of the Legal Metrology Act 2009 and Legal Metrology Packaged Commodities Rules 2011. There is a provision to register complaints in connection with the Legal Metrology Act and Rules through this portal.

2. Legal Metrology Operational Management System (LMOMS)


LMOMS is an integrated online platform intended to digitalise all activities of the Legal Metrology Department. This is a web-based application along with the incorporation of other activities of the department.

LMOMS has the following modules to cover the functions of the department:

1. Verification of weight and measures
2. Licensing
3. Registration of packer/importer
4. Cases and compounding fee

Major modules have a public/user interface and an office interface. The public/user interface gives the facility for the public to apply for various services rendered by the department, check the status of their applications, and download certificates. The online payment system is also integrated with these modules to make them more user-friendly and transparent.

4. K-Swift Integration


K-SWIFT is an online single-window clearance mechanism, a web-based online facility for entrepreneurs desirous of setting up enterprises in Kerala. Entrepreneurs can now avail all services relating to the Legal Metrology Department through this portal. Entrepreneurs can apply for reverification of weighing and measuring instruments, apply for packing and importing registration, and apply for a license to manufacture, repair, or sell weighing and measuring devices.

The Government of India’s Department of Promotion of Industry and Internal Trade, under the Ministry of Commerce and Industry, has introduced SBRAP Plus and RCB Plus 2024. These initiatives aim to implement additional reforms as part of SBRAP 2024. As part of the same, the Legal Metrology Department is directed to constitute a task force to monitor the Central Inspection System and thus explore ways to minimize regulatory burdens and enhance the Ease of Doing Business. In order to implement these directions, the department has decided to constitute a task force.

In light of the facts stated above, the task force is hereby constituted comprising the following members:

  1. Additional Controller – Chairperson
  2. Joint Controller South Zone – Member
  3. Joint Controller Central Zone – Member
  4. Joint Controller North Zone – Member

 

The task force will be responsible for:

 

  1. Ensuring smooth implementation of reforms
  2. Recommending additional reforms to reduce administrative burdens on businesses and enhance ease of doing business
  3. Reviewing existing practices and procedures of inspections to improve transparency and objectivity
  4. Ensuring inspections are conducted in a time-bound manner
  5. Reviewing inspections scheduled and conducted by the department for various approvals and certifications to improve service delivery efficiency
  6. Evaluating promptness in issuing permits/licenses besides addressing pendency issues
  7. Reviewing pendency in the Single Window Clearance System/K-SWIFT Portal

 

As part of simplifying the service procedures, the department has decentralized the power to issue:

 

  1. Registration certificate of Packers – from Controller to Joint Controller Level (Joint Controller offices are situated at the Zonal level).
  2. Affidavit requirement for packer registration applications has been eliminated.
  3. Digitization – The process of verification of Weights or Measures is made online.
  4. Decriminalization – Focuses on reducing the severity of punishments for technical/procedural errors and minor non-compliance.
  5. Sections of the Legal Metrology Act have been decriminalized through the Jan Vishwas Amendment Bill of 11/08/2023.
